End-To-End Representation Learning for Correlation Filter Based Tracking

CVPR 2017poster

The Correlation Filter is an algorithm that trains a linear template to discriminate between images and their translations. Learning feed-forward one-shot learners

NeurIPS 2016poster

One-shot learning is usually tackled by using generative models or discriminative embeddings. Discriminative methods based on deep learning, which are very effective in other learning scenarios, are ill-suited for one-shot learning as they need large amounts of training data.
